Discover Alto, GA

Located in the rolling foothills of Northeast Georgia, Alto, GA blends small-town charm with convenient regional access. Straddling Habersham County and Banks County, the town sits near major corridors that link it to Gainesville, Commerce, and the North Georgia Mountains.


Location & Access

Travelers appreciate Alto?s proximity to US 441 and GA 365, making commutes and day trips efficient for work, shopping, and recreation. From Alto, residents can reach nearby communities like Cornelia, Baldwin, and Mount Airy in minutes, while Atlanta lies within a reasonable drive.


Lifestyle & Attractions

The area offers family-friendly outings at local farms and markets such as the beloved Jaemor Farms, plus easy access to hiking, waterfalls, and wineries across North Georgia. Outdoor enthusiasts enjoy quick routes to the Chattahoochee National Forest and scenic byways that showcase the region?s Appalachian foothills. Community events, church gatherings, and school activities foster a welcoming, close-knit lifestyle that defines Alto, Georgia.


Housing & Business

Alto, GA real estate ranges from affordable single-family homes to acreage tracts, appealing to first-time buyers, retirees, and small farm owners. Local businesses benefit from highway visibility and a steady stream of agritourism visitors, while larger employment hubs remain close by.
